Where is Alfornelos Station?
Alfornelos Station is located in Alfornelos. If you'd like to find things to do in the area, you might like to visit Rossio Square and Marquis of Pombal Square.
Where Can I Stay near Alfornelos Station?
We've got 5543 hotels to pick from within 5 miles of Alfornelos Station. You might want to consider one of these options that are popular with our travelers:
Holiday Inn Lisbon, an IHG Hotel - 3.8 mi (6 km) away
- hotel • Free WiFi • Restaurant • Outdoor pool • Walkable location
Meliá Lisboa Aeroporto - 4.3 mi (7 km) away
- hotel • Free WiFi • Free airport shuttle • Restaurant • Walkable location
Holiday Inn Lisbon Continental, an IHG Hotel - 3.2 mi (5.2 km) away
- hotel • Free WiFi • Restaurant • Fitness center • Walkable location
Corinthia Lisbon - 2.6 mi (4.1 km) away
- hotel • Free WiFi • Free area shuttle • 3 restaurants • Central location
Radisson Blu Hotel - 2.7 mi (4.4 km) away
- hotel • Free WiFi • Restaurant • Health club • Central location
Things to See and Do near Alfornelos Station
What to See near Alfornelos Station
- Rossio Square
- Marquis of Pombal Square
- Belém Tower
- Estádio da Luz
- Jose Alvalade Stadium
Things to Do near Alfornelos Station
- Avenida da Liberdade
- Lisbon Oceanarium
- Colombo Shopping Centre
- Gulbenkian Museum
- El Corte Ingles Mall